How IPTV Is Making Everyday TV Viewing More Flexible

Television has always been an important part of home entertainment, but the way people watch it has changed considerably. Traditional broadcasting created a familiar routine where viewers followed scheduled programmes and planned their free time around television.

Today, that approach is gradually becoming less restrictive. Internet-based television has introduced a different way of accessing content, allowing viewers to build television habits that better match their schedules, interests, and everyday circumstances.

IPTV is part of this broader change. By delivering television content through an internet connection, it creates a more adaptable environment where viewers can approach entertainment in ways that suit modern lifestyles.

Television No Longer Has to Follow One Routine

Daily routines are rarely identical. A person may have a predictable schedule during the week but completely different plans at the weekend. Work, education, family responsibilities, travel, and social activities can all affect the amount of time available for entertainment.

Traditional television schedules do not always accommodate these differences. If an interesting programme is broadcast at an inconvenient time, viewers may have to change their plans or miss it altogether.

IPTV provides a more flexible approach because internet-based television is designed around connected viewing. The focus moves away from one fixed routine and toward giving viewers more practical ways to access entertainment.

This does not mean every viewer wants the same level of flexibility. Instead, it allows different people to create viewing habits that make sense for their own lives.

Live Television Still Has an Important Role

Greater flexibility does not mean that live television is becoming irrelevant. In fact, live programming remains particularly valuable for events where timing matters.

Sports competitions, breaking news, special broadcasts, and major public events all create a sense of immediacy. Viewers often want to experience these moments as they happen rather than waiting until later.

IPTV can therefore support both sides of modern viewing. It can provide a flexible digital environment while still allowing live content to remain an important part of television entertainment.
